4-halobenzoate-CoA ligase
<enzyme> Involved in conversion of 4-chlorobenzoate to 4-hydroxybenzoate by pseudomonas sp. Cbs3; 115 kD; acts on 4-chloro-, 4-bromo-, 4-iodobenzoate most effectively; 16 n-terminal amino acid sequence determined, with 3 questions, in first source

Registry number: EC 6.2.1.-

Synonym: 4-chlorobenzoate-CoA ligase, 4-cba-CoA ligase, 4-chlorobenzoate-coenzyme a ligase


offstage (oh)



just behind or to the side of a stage in a theatre, where the people watching a play cannot see
-opposite onstage onstage
::There was a loud crash offstage.
when an actor is not acting
::Offstage, Peter seemed a shy sort of person.
-- offstage adj
::offstage noises
